Introduction to Wheat Support Program 2025
Under the leadership of Chief Minister Maryam Nawaz, the Punjab Government has introduced a major support initiative for farmers: the Wheat Support Program 2025. Aimed at ensuring food security and reducing agricultural expenses, this scheme offers PKR 5,000 per acre as financial assistance to eligible wheat growers in Punjab. The program covers landholders and tenants with up to 12.5 acres of cultivated wheat land.
Key Features of the Wheat Support Program 2025
- Financial Support: PKR 5,000 per acre
- Target Audience: Small-scale wheat farmers (owners or tenants)
- Maximum Land Limit: Up to 12.5 acres
- Funding Partner: Bank of Punjab (BOP)
- Smart Verification System: Based on digital land records (PLRA)
- Direct Payment System: Via BOP pay order

Wheat Support Program 2025 – Eligibility Criteria
To benefit from the Wheat Support Program 2025, applicants must fulfill the following conditions:
Applicant Type:
- Can be either a landowner or a tenant
Landholding Limit:
- Must not exceed 12.5 acres of wheat cultivation
- Applications from individuals owning more than 12.5 acres will be automatically rejected
Land Verification & Approval Process
The system will verify land ownership and cultivation data using the PLRA (Punjab Land Records Authority) and Girdawri records:
Digitized Mauzas (villages):
Land data will be fetched against the applicant’s CNIC. If wheat cultivation is within the limit, the case will be approved automatically.
Non-Digitized Mauzas:
In areas without digital records, the Deputy Commissioner (DC) will process applications manually through DC Login Access, followed by physical land verification.
What Happens After Wheat Subsidy Application Approval?
Once an application is approved:
- The system forwards the verified case to the Bank of Punjab (BOP) using an integrated API.
- BOP issues a pay order for the eligible subsidy amount.
- The applicant can then receive and utilize the funds for wheat cultivation expenses.

Important Notes
- Ensure your CNIC is updated and matches your land records.
- If your village (mauza) is not digitized, contact your local Union Council Office or Deputy Commissioner for manual verification.
- Applications submitted with incorrect information will be rejected automatically.
